Video Production Intern

Company/Organization: WestEd
Project Title/Role: Making Sense of Science i3 Project, Video Production Internship
Project Description: The Making Sense of Science (MSS) i3 project serves teachers in Wisconsin and California by providing them with professional learning and leadership opportunities. The goal of the project is to improve students' understanding of science and literacy by strengthening their teachers' instructional skills. The Video Production Interns will assist with planning and producing a video series for teachers about education research findings. The videos will include valuable findings from MSS researchers, as well as teacher and administrator reactions. The interns will help with the following tasks:
-Prepare and edit videos
-Help MSS researchers prepare PowerPoint presentations of study findings
-Help MSS researchers conduct technical checks of their video equipment
-Recruit teachers/administrators for interviews
-Schedule interviews with teachers/administrators
-Respond to teacher/administrator questions and inquiries.
